Job Description
Role: Dot Net Developer
Location: Ottawa, ON
Duration: 6 months Contract
Role Description
We are looking for a .NET developer located in Ottawa, ON. The .NET developer will be responsible for designing, developing, and maintaining software applications using .NET technologies. Daily tasks include implementing object-oriented programming principles, creating and maintaining software solutions, collaborating with cross-functional teams, and ensuring the delivery of high-quality, efficient, and scalable applications.
Qualifications
- Proficiency in Object-Oriented Programming (OOP) and general Programming principles
- Experience with Software Development, including implementation and maintenance of software applications
- Strong knowledge of .NET Core and ASP.NET MVC frameworks
- Attention to detail and ability to write clean, readable, and testable code
- Understanding of software design patterns and best practices
- Excellent problem-solving skills and the ability to work collaboratively in a team environment
- Bachelor's degree in Computer Science, Software Engineering, or a related field
- Exposure to cloud-native technologies and development practices is a plus
Required Skills
- .NET 8/9
- Blazor (WebAssembly / Server / Hybrid)
- Mobile or web applications - both and cross-platform development is a strong plus
- API integration from UI
Nice to Haves
- .NET MAUI
- Xamarin Forms is preferable but not required